Makefile
changeset 10 9daa832ab9c4
parent 8 4d38ccbeb93e
child 11 082bfaf38cf0
equal deleted inserted replaced
9:fb6632e6c1bb 10:9daa832ab9c4
     4 EXECS = render_file web_main render_node
     4 EXECS = render_file web_main render_node
     5 
     5 
     6 all: render_file render_node web_main
     6 all: render_file render_node web_main
     7 
     7 
     8 common.o: common.c common.h
     8 common.o: common.c common.h
       
     9 http.o: http.c http.h
     9 remote_node.o: remote_node.c remote_node.h
    10 remote_node.o: remote_node.c remote_node.h
    10 remote_pool.o: remote_pool.c remote_pool.h
    11 remote_pool.o: remote_pool.c remote_pool.h
    11 render.o: render.c render.h
    12 render.o: render.c render.h
    12 render_remote.o: render_remote.c render_remote.h
    13 render_remote.o: render_remote.c render_remote.h
    13 
    14 
    15 render_node.o: render_node.c
    16 render_node.o: render_node.c
    16 web_main.o: web_main.c
    17 web_main.o: web_main.c
    17 
    18 
    18 render_file: render_file.o common.o render.o mandelbrot.o
    19 render_file: render_file.o common.o render.o mandelbrot.o
    19 render_node: render_node.o common.o render.o mandelbrot.o
    20 render_node: render_node.o common.o render.o mandelbrot.o
    20 web_main: web_main.o common.o render.o remote_node.o remote_pool.o render_remote.o
    21 web_main: web_main.o common.o http.o render.o remote_node.o remote_pool.o render_remote.o
    21 
    22 
    22 clean :
    23 clean :
    23 	rm *.o ${EXECS}
    24 	rm *.o ${EXECS}
    24 
    25